White Rocks wins the Cincinnati Trophy Stakes at Turfway Park

White Rocks , gate-to-wire winner of the Cincinnati Trophy Stakes Feb. 21, takes on a full field of 12 in the $300,000 Bourbonette Oaks March 22 at Turfway Park. The lightly-raced daughter of Frosted   will break from post 11, with Admit  and Somethinabouther , second and third place finishers, respectively, in the Cincinnati Trophy, breaking near the rail.

The 1 1/16-mile race for 3-year-old fillies offers qualifying points on the road to the Kentucky Oaks (G1), on a scale of 50-25-15-10-5 to the top-five finishers.

Victor Carrasco has the mount on the Arnaud Delacour-trained White Rocks for owners Jastar Capital, Polivka Equine Holdings, and Timothy Madden. She sits at 17 on the Kentucky Oaks leader board with 20 points, from her win in the Cincinnati Trophy Stakes.

Claiborne Farm's homebred Admit, rallied late to finish second behind White Rocks in the Cincinnati Trophy Stakes. She is trained by Thomas Drury Jr. and will be ridden by Irving Moncada. Mazarine Stakes (G3) winner Somethinabouther will be ridden by Declan Cannon for owners X-Men Racing IV, Madaket Stables, and SF Racing.

Trainer Jonathan Thomas sends out two runners—As Catch Can , and Will Then . Will Then, a daughter of War of Will  , was last seen winning the Jimmy Durante Stakes (G3T) over the turf at Del Mar Nov. 30. Florida-bred As Catch Can was second by a neck behind Somethinabouther in the Mazarine Stakes Nov. 3, and most recently second behind the Bob Baffert-trained Casalu  in the 6 1/2-furlong Sweet Life Stakes at Santa Anita Park Feb. 9. Both are owned by George Strawbridge Jr.'s Augustin Stables, which also bred Will Then. Gerardo Corrales will ride Will Then, and Frankie Dettori will be aboard As Catch Can.

Bless the Broken , bred and owned by Cypress Creek Equine and trained by Will Walden, was second in the Silverbulletday Stakes at Fairgrounds Race Course & Slots Jan. 18, and most recently third behind the regally-bred Good Cheer , in the Rachel Alexandra Stakes (G2). The daughter of the late Laoban, sits just outside the top 20 fillies on the Kentucky Oaks leader board with 17.5 points. John Velazquez has the mount in the Bourbonette.

Eoin Harty will send out recent maiden winner Golden Sunshine , a Godolphin homebred. The daughter of Medaglia d'Oro   won a maiden special weight Feb. 13 at Turfway by 4 1/4 lengths. Vincent Cheminaud will be in the irons.
